What is the Difference Between Shortfills and Regular E-liquids?
Shortfills differ from regular e-liquids by size and nicotine content. Shortfills are larger bottles for adding nicotine shots, while regular e-liquids are pre-mixed.

What PG/VG Ratio is Suitable for My Vape Kit?
The suitable PG/VG ratio depends on your vaping preference. MTL devices typically use a 50/50 blend, while DTL setups often prefer 70/30 VG content.

What Nicotine Strength Should I Use for E-Liquids?
For e-liquids, choose nicotine strengths from 3 mg/ml to 20 mg/ml. Nicotine salt offers smoothness; freebase nicotine provides a stronger hit.

How Do I Properly Fill a Refillable Vape Pod?
To fill a refillable vape pod, remove it, insert the e-liquid nozzle, fill slowly, close securely, and let the e-liquid soak into the coil.

What Are the Advantages of Nic Salts Over Freebase?
Nic salts provide smoother throat hits and faster absorption than freebase e-liquids, making them ideal for quick nicotine satisfaction.
